How to connect

Your unique MCP server URL is in your YourKind dashboard under Settings > MCP Server.

(1) Claude Desktop

  1. Click your avatar at the bottom left, then choose Settings

  2. Go to Extensions, then Browse Extensions

  3. Click Add

  4. Enter "YourKind" as the Name and paste your server URL into Server

  5. Set Authentication to None, then click Add

  6. Click Connect

(2) Claude Code

  • Follow the same steps via the Claude Code interface using your server URL.

(3) ChatGPT

  • Connect via the ChatGPT integrations panel using your server URL.

(4) Other AI tools

  • Any MCP-compatible AI assistant can be connected using your server URL. Refer to your AI tool's documentation for how to add a custom MCP server.

⚠️ Caution
Keep your server URL private. It acts as a password for your brand's data. Only paste it into tools you trust and never share it publicly. You can generate a new URL from the dashboard at any time if needed.


What's coming

The current integration is read-only, meaning your AI can query and analyse your data but cannot make changes. Write access is coming soon, which will allow your AI assistant to take action on your behalf — sending campaigns, creating events, updating records, and more.
